I used a NMS8280 for years, and I'd love to be able to have it emulated on openMSX. I just saw that the NMS8280 video hardware claims to be emulated by blueMSX, and I believe blueMSX is open source, so it would be possible to take a look at how they did it. Btw, if you implement this, don't try to "connect" it to any host video capture device, like blueMSX seems to do (they seem to require that you use a TV grabbing card on the host). Don't do that... it's system-specific, and not too useful. Instead, connect it to generic video files, such as MPEG, motion JPEG, or whatever (don't worry about supporting too many codecs either... just support one video format, and we users will convert to it if necessary).
